Just an FYI if anyone was interested...I have a tentative date for surgery on my back on June 25. They will remove a bone spur, and do a second surgery at the same time to graph two bones together. Seems I have a deformed spinal bone that caused a disc to bulge out below it due to its improper shape. These bones will be graphed together. The second part of the surgery will be done in the same incision as the first.

It might take months to heal completely but I should in time be pain free. After all the pain I have endured for years and especially the intense pain I have lived with for the last year I am so glad to be doing something to deal with it once and for all.

Please keep kind thoughts my way. I am a little scared, but this pain has kept me from doing normal every day things I used to take for granted. When I cannot stand to sit to draw for an hour we are dealing with too much. It is taking away the things I love and is occupying too much of my life.
